Distributed Consensus Control

This was a learning project I did when I started with robotics. I implemented multi-agent consensus for various robot dynamics and connectivity between them.

The project take initial conditions like their locations through GUI in MATLAB.

Formation (Left) | Formation on Bipartite Graph(Center) | Containment(Right).
First order intergrator Dynamics with positional consensus (Left) | Second order intergrator Dynamics with positional consensus (Center) | Second order intergrator Dynamics position and velocity consensus (Right).